A dark tragedy of greed, ambition, revenge and treachery, John Webster's Jacobean masterpiece The Duchess of Malfi remains a provocative and profoundly original work. Now, Webster's opulent court of Malfi is supplanted by the 1950s underworld of a seedy seaside town in the world premiere of Prodigal Theatre's site-specific reworking of this 17th-century classic.

Stripping back to the bare bones of Webster's narrative to create a multilayered montage of voices, music and found texts, the action plays out in a thrilling promenade among the backrooms, stairways and surrounding streets of the intimate Nightingale Theatre. Jacobean tragedy meets Brighton Rock in the unseen alcoves above a city pub. Brighton Festival
